As you can see in the screenshot above, Windows states that "This digital signature is OK". This implies that the file has been published by A&O Fischer GmbH & Co. KG and that no one has tampered with the file.
If you click the View Certificate button shown in the screencap above, you can see all the details of the certificate, such as when it was issued, who issued the certificate, how long it is valid, etc. You can also see the address for A&O Fischer GmbH & Co. KG, such as the street name, city and country.
